Indigenous Peoples' Day
麻豆传媒社区's School of Arts and Humanities presented a full day of events for Indigenous Peoples' Day 2024.
In connection to the 麻豆传媒社区 Art Gallery Fall 2024 exhibition, Indigenous Approaches, Sustainable Futures, the 麻豆传媒社区 Art Gallery, Visual Arts Program, and campus partners presented university-wide programming for Indigenous Peoples' Day 2024.
The full day of events included a welcome reception, a performance by the Lenni-Lenape Youth Group, panel discussions, and more.
